Output 624aa083240d313aade23bc61ad4e0babacce9bcff5ec7936f9658a988620b8d:1

value
2605200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24491f55a2e3233c061e593f39036f9cec62b7b7 OP_EQUAL
address
34zsr5mosTEZG386iWThtpm9o4zrVkYdWo
transaction
624aa083240d313aade23bc61ad4e0babacce9bcff5ec7936f9658a988620b8d
confirmations
169694
spent
true